E-Mountain Bikes
Electric mountain bikes are changing the cycling landscape, making steep ascents easier and more accessible to riders of all levels.
The world of cycling has long been divided between purists and those who embrace technology. For years, electric mountain bikes (e-MTBs) have been viewed with skepticism by some, who see them as a way of cheating. However, this perception is slowly changing as more people experience the benefits of e-MTBs.
The Rise of E-MTBs
E-MTBs have come a long way since their inception, with advancements in technology leading to more efficient and powerful bikes. The Amflow PX Carbon Pro, for example, is a high-end e-MTB that boasts impressive specs, but comes with a hefty price tag of $10,000.
Accessibility and Inclusivity
One of the primary advantages of e-MTBs is their ability to make cycling more accessible to people of all ages and skill levels. Steep ascents, which were once a daunting challenge, are now easily conquerable with the help of electric assistance. This has opened up the world of mountain biking to a wider range of enthusiasts, including those who may not have been able to participate otherwise.
